引言
随着互联网技术的飞速发展,网络已经成为人们日常生活和工作中不可或缺的一部分。然而,网络世界中也存在着各种各样的风险和威胁,其中DDoS攻击就是其中之一。本文将深入解析DDoS攻击的原理、过程以及有效的防范策略。
什么是DDoS攻击
DDoS攻击,即分布式拒绝服务攻击(Distributed Denial of Service),是指攻击者通过控制大量僵尸网络(Botnet)向目标服务器发送海量的请求,导致服务器资源耗尽,从而使得合法用户无法访问目标服务的一种攻击方式。
DDoS攻击的类型
- 洪水式攻击:攻击者通过大量请求瞬间瘫痪目标服务器。
- 应用层攻击:攻击者针对目标服务器的应用层进行攻击,如HTTP flood、SYN flood等。
- 中间人攻击:攻击者拦截目标用户与服务器之间的通信,窃取或篡改数据。
DDoS攻击的过程
- 僵尸网络构建:攻击者通过病毒、木马等方式感染大量计算机,构建僵尸网络。
- 攻击指令发送:攻击者向僵尸网络中的每个节点发送攻击指令。
- 攻击实施:僵尸网络节点按照指令向目标服务器发送海量请求。
- 目标服务器瘫痪:服务器资源耗尽,无法响应合法用户的请求。
DDoS攻击的防范策略
网络层面防御:
- 防火墙:通过设置防火墙规则,限制非法流量进入。
- 入侵检测系统(IDS):实时监控网络流量,发现异常行为及时报警。
应用层防御:
- 负载均衡:将流量分发到多个服务器,减轻单个服务器的压力。
- 缓存技术:缓存常用数据,减少对服务器的请求。
流量清洗:
- 黑洞路由:将可疑流量引导至黑洞,避免影响正常业务。
- 清洗中心:利用专业的清洗中心对流量进行清洗。
法律手段:
- 调查取证:对DDoS攻击进行溯源,追究攻击者的法律责任。
总结
DDoS攻击是网络世界中的一个严重威胁,了解其原理和防范策略对于保护网络安全至关重要。通过采取有效的防御措施,我们可以降低DDoS攻击带来的风险,确保网络世界的和谐稳定。
